About the Role
We are seeking an experienced and passionate Head Chef to lead our kitchen team.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in food service menu planning and kitchen management particularly within the aged care or healthcare sector.
Key Responsibilities
Design and deliver a rotating menu that meets the nutritional and dietary needs of residents including specialized diets (e.g. texturemodified allergenfree and culturally appropriate meals).
Oversee daytoday kitchen operations ensuring compliance with food safety and hygiene regulations.
Manage and mentor kitchen staff fostering a positive and efficient work environment.
Maintain inventory and oversee ordering to ensure the kitchen is wellstocked while minimizing waste.
Collaborate with dietitians caregivers and residents to adapt menus to individual needs and preferences.
Ensure a high standard of presentation and taste in all meals served.
Manage the kitchen budget effectively.
Qualifications and Skills
Proven experience as a Head Chef or in a similar leadership role preferably in aged care healthcare or institutional catering.
Relevant culinary qualifications (e.g. Certificate III or IV in Commercial Cookery).
Strong understanding of dietary requirements for aged care residents including texture modification and allergen management.
Demonstrated knowledge of food safety standards (e.g. HACCP) and compliance requirements.
Excellent leadership and communication skills with the ability to inspire and manage a diverse team.
Organizational skills and attention to detail.
Compassion and a commitment to enhancing the quality of life for aged care residents.
